ATF-7 rabbit pAb
- Description: Function: Binds the cAMP response element (CRE) (consensus: 5'-GTGACGT[AG][AG]-3'), a sequence present in many viral and cellular promoters. similarity: Belongs to the bZIP family. similarity: Contains 1 bZIP domain. similarity: Contains 1 C2H2-type zinc finger. subunit: Binds DNA as a dimer.
- Synonyms: ATF7; ATFA; Cyclic AMP-dependent transcription factor ATF-7; cAMP-dependent transcription factor ATF-7; Activating transcription factor 7; Transcription factor ATF-A
- Gene ID: 11016
- UniProt: P17544
- Cellular Locus: Nucleus. Nucleus, nucleoplasm. Chromosome, telomere. Mainly nucleoplasmic. Restricted distribution to the perinuculear region. The sumoylated form locates to the nuclear periphery.; [Isoform 5]: Cytoplasm.
